It is an important novel that helps students ... 4s能量为什么比3d低Web18 hours ago · Men, however, are still the primary or only breadwinner in 55% of families, down from 85% a half century ago. Men are the sole breadwinner in 23% of marriages, compared to 49% in 1972.
